Definition & Meaning

The fg meaning in text generally refers to a shortened slang abbreviation used in digital communication. Depending on the context, FG may represent several different meanings.
One of the most common interpretations is “Fine Girl.” In texting slang, this phrase is often used to compliment someone’s appearance. For example, a person might message a friend saying, “She’s an FG,” meaning they think the girl is very attractive.
Another interpretation of FG is “For Good.” In casual conversations, someone might say “I’m leaving this game FG,” meaning they are quitting permanently.
In some gaming or online communities, FG may also stand for “Fighting Game.” Gamers often use the abbreviation when talking about genres such as Street Fighter-style games.
Because acronyms evolve quickly on the internet, the exact meaning usually depends on who is sending the message and the context of the conversation. Understanding the tone and surrounding words helps identify the intended meaning.
Overall, FG is simply a short, informal abbreviation used for speed and convenience in texting and online communication.

Usage in Various Contexts
The fg meaning in text can vary widely depending on the situation. Understanding where the acronym appears helps clarify its intended meaning.

1. Casual Text Messaging
In everyday texting, FG might be used to compliment someone or describe someone’s appearance.
Example:
- “Did you see the new girl in class? She’s an FG.”
Here, the sender means “fine girl.”
2. Gaming Communities
Among gamers, FG commonly refers to “Fighting Game.”
Example:
- “I love FG tournaments.”
This indicates the person is talking about the fighting game genre.
3. Social Media Comments
On platforms like Instagram, TikTok, or Twitter, FG may appear in comments or captions describing someone.
Example:
- “Total FG vibes.”
In this case, it usually means an attractive woman.
4. Online Forums
Some forum users may use FG as shorthand for “for good,” especially when discussing quitting something permanently.
Example:
- “I deleted the app FG.”
The key to interpreting the acronym is context and conversation flow.

Similar Terms & Alternatives
Many texting abbreviations have similar meanings to FG depending on how it is used.

For example, if FG means “fine girl,” similar slang terms might include:
- Baddie
- Hot
- Cute
- Gorgeous
In gaming contexts where FG means fighting game, alternatives might include:
- FTG (Fighting Game)
- FGC (Fighting Game Community)
If someone uses FG to mean “for good,” similar phrases include:
- Forever
- Permanently
- Done with it
Understanding related terms helps people interpret messages more accurately and avoid confusion.
